Jill Gum recently returned to work after maternity leave for her third child. Her husband Ryan knew it was a hard transition for her, so he made this little video to show how much he appreciates her—and to demonstrate that all was well at home.

Ryan recently transitioned into the role of stay-at-home dad. He explains the respect he has for working mamas and all they manage to juggle. “Somehow, moms are able to have their focus be on the job, but still be able to have their kids needs at the top of their list,” Ryan writes. Ryan continues, “Kids don’t understand the stress of working the entire day and then being a mom for the rest of the night. The fact they don’t understand is not an accident—it’s because moms are so great at making their kids feel like they are the only important thing in the world.”
